The tenth defendant in L’Affaire Korff was ar(##)gned in magistrates court here last night on charges of having printed the leaflets (##)ich the New York rabbi planned to drop over London. He is Camille Schleyer, 42, (##)nager of a local printing plant. He was ordered remanded to Sante Prison.
Korff is reported by his attorney to be still on a hunger strike to protest his (##)prisonment. It is expected that all the defendants will soon be released on bail. (##)e common charge against them is possession of “literature endangering the national interests.”
